About processor

The AMD A10-4655M processor is a reliable and efficient mobile CPU with a code name of Trinity. Built on a 32nm technology, it boasts a total of 4 cores and 4 threads, making it a suitable option for multitasking and demanding workloads. With a TDP of 25W, it strikes a good balance between performance and power efficiency. One of the standout features of this processor is its integrated graphics model, the Radeon HD 7620G, which delivers solid graphics performance for a processor in its class. This makes it suitable for light gaming and multimedia tasks without the need for a dedicated GPU. In terms of real-world performance, the AMD A10-4655M holds up well, scoring a respectable 265 in Geekbench 6 Single Core and 588 in Geekbench 6 Multi Core tests. This means it is more than capable of handling everyday computing tasks, including web browsing, office applications, and media consumption. Overall, the AMD A10-4655M processor is a solid choice for budget-friendly laptops and ultrabooks, offering a good blend of performance, power efficiency, and integrated graphics capabilities. Whether for work or play, it provides a smooth and responsive experience for the average user.
